Comparative metabolomics charts the impact of genotype-dependent methionine accumulation in Arabidopsis thaliana.
Amino acids - 1 Oct 2010
Kusano Miyako, Fukushima Atsushi, Redestig Henning, Kobayashi Makoto, Otsuki Hitomi, Onouchi Hitoshi, Naito Satoshi, Hirai Masami Yokota, Saito Kazuki
Abstract excerpt
Methionine (Met) is an essential amino acid for all organisms. In plants, Met also functions as a precursor of plant hormones, polyamines, and defense metabolites. The regulatory mechanism of Met biosynthesis is highly complex and, despite its great importance, remains unclear. To investigate how accumulation of Met influences metabolism as a whole in Arabidopsis, three methionine over-accumulation (mto) mutants...
